Today I will share a super convenient Android App “Ultra Volume” that can easily customize the volume adjustment window. Whether it is the native Google Android 10 or Xiaomi MIUI, OnePlus Oxygen, OPPO ColorOS or even Apple’s iOS, users can switch the volume adjustment window design of each brand’s user interface with one click.

Ultra Volume Android App: Switch user interfaces of various brands of mobile phones with one click and customize the volume adjustment window!
The Ultra Volume App shared this time is free to download. At the same time, the volume adjustment window of a few systems (such as iOS) requires additional payment to unlock and purchase. However, if you like the preview trial, and to be honest, if you will use it regularly, you can upgrade it to the Ultra Volume Pro professional version to unlock all styles, remove ads and various settings. It only costs 65 yuan, which is not expensive. If you want to use it for free, most of the other designs can still satisfy the vast majority of users.
When opening Ultra Volume App for the first time, you need to allow access permissions. Click Agree (ACCEPT) and then select the panel (Skins) on the main screen:

When using it for the first time, you need to allow the operation permission in this step, just turn it on.

Next, just click the “Start” button on the Ultra Volume home screen, and whenever you adjust the volume, the volume window set by Ultra Volume will be replaced.

Users can also adjust the position, color, size, function and other settings of the volume adjustment window on the settings page according to their personal usage habits.

If you want to use the volume window design of each brand’s user interface, just go to the panel (Skins) and click until a check icon appears next to the option. First, take Xiaomi’s MIUI as an example. The volume adjustment control window presented is just like Xiaomi’s own MIUI, even though the author is currently using a Samsung One UI user interface mobile phone.

If you want to experience the Android 10 volume adjustment window native to Google, just select Android 10:

OPPO’s ColorOS has also been well received by many users in recent years. If you want to see how the ColorOS volume adjustment style works, you can also switch to it directly:

RealmeUI from realme can also use a similar volume adjustment window for free in the Ultra Volume App:

Taiwan needs to rely on overseas e-commerce platforms or purchasing agents to purchase OnePlus. Now if you want to use the volume window of its Oxygen interface, you can also use it directly here:

Huawei’s EMUI can also be used directly:

As for the Apple iOS volume adjustment window, you need to pay for it, but upgrading to the Ultra Volume Pro professional version unlocks all styles, removes ads and various settings for only 65 yuan.

If you want to temporarily close Ultra Volume’s volume window while using it, just press the Stop button and it will return to the system’s original volume interface!
